Virtu Financial LLC increased its holdings in Loma Negra Compañía Industrial Argentina Sociedad Anónima (NYSE:LOMA – Free Report) by 104.8%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 38,800 shares of the company’s stock after acquiring an additional 19,855 shares during the period. Virtu Financial LLC’s holdings in Loma Negra Compañía Industrial Argentina Sociedad Anónima were worth $463,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Loma Negra Compañía Industrial Argentina Sociedad Anónima Profile
Loma Negra Compañía Industrial Argentina Sociedad Anónima, together with its subsidiaries, manufactures and sells cement and its derivatives in Argentina. The company operates through Cement, Masonry Cement and Lime; Concrete; Railroad; Aggregates; and Others segments. It offers masonry cement, aggregates, ready-mix concrete, concrete, and lime to wholesale distributors, concrete producers, industrial customers, and others for use in the construction.
